In this synthesis chapter, we combine information presented in the individual taxonomic chapters (Chapters 3–7) in order to consider the status and distribution of freshwater
biodiversity across the Lake Victoria Basin. We present a combined analysis of all freshwater decapods, fishes, molluscs, odonates and selected aquatic plants to illustrate
patterns in species richness across the basin, highlighting groups of species of particular interest. We also investigate the major threats that are impacting many freshwater
species, with a detailed discussion of the overall climate change vulnerability of freshwater biodiversity. We feel that the combined information for these taxonomic groups provides a reasonable representation of the distribution and status of freshwater biodiversity in the Lake Victoria Basin. Finally, we highlight research and conservation actions that are recommended to improve the conservation status of many freshwater species.
